Products Usage
The compound is used in spectroscopic analysis and in preparing gallium arsenide for making semiconductors. In semiconductors; gas sensing; catalysis. Nanostructures as blue and UV light emitters in optoelectronic device applications. Gallium(III) oxide has been reported in applications in lasers, phosphors, and luminescent materials. Monoclinic ?-Ga2O3 is used in gas sensors and luminescent phosphors and can be applied to dielectric coatings for solar cells. This stable oxide has also shown potential for deep-ultraviolet transparent conductive oxides, and transistor applications. Thin Ga2O3 films are of commercial interest as gas sensitive materials. ?-Gallium(III) oxide is used in the production of Ga2O3-Al2O3 catalyst. Gallium(III) oxide is used in vacuum deposition. It is useful for making semiconductor devices, gallium-alumina catalyst, gas sensors, luminescent phosphors and dielectric coatings of solar cells. It shows potential for developing deep-ultraviolet TCOs (Transparent Conductive Oxides) and transparent electrodes for ultraviolet optoelectronic devices. Recent studies report that gallium oxide can be a strong contender for power electronic devices for example, in ultrahigh-voltage power switching applications. Films made of gallium oxide have gained commercial interest owing to their gas sensitive characteristics, and glasses made with gallium oxide are the preferred optical materials for use in advanced technologies.
